Virtual Academy students can switch to in person learning for 2nd semester

WJCC Schools Virtual Academy Update

The WJCC Schools Virtual Academy provides year-long, 100% online learning for students who chose to “opt-in” to the program last July. We recognize, however, that not all students thrive with this type of learning. Therefore, Virtual Academy students who are struggling academically or who are experiencing social-emotional stressors have the opportunity to transition out of the program for the second semester.

Parents/guardians of students currently enrolled in the Virtual Academy must sign complete an enrollment change acknowledgment. Please note that leaving the Virtual Academy will result in a teacher change and may also require adjustments to the student’s course schedule.

If a student leaves the Virtual Academy, they may not return to the program during the 2020-2021 school year. An email will be sent to families of Virtual Academy students this week with instructions for completing the acknowledgement.
